Using the cases of Northern Cyprus and Transdniestria, the author examines state-building as practiced by informal states. Exploring symbolic and economic dimensions of state-building projects and using insights from political sociology, she investigates how they function under circumstances of non-recognition.

DARIA ISACHENKO Research Fellow at the Otto-von-Guericke University of Magdeburg, Institute of Political Science, Germany. She holds a PhD from the Humboldt University of Berlin, Institute of Social Sciences, where she was also a member of the Young Scholar Group 'Micropolitics of Armed Groups', funded by the Volkswagen Foundation.
